Aston Martin: Imola points not a reflection of improved pace
Aston Martin team boss Mike Crack says his outfit's double top-ten finish at the Emilia Romagna Grand Prix was down to good race management and execution, not to the team extracting more performance from its AMR22 car. After three pointless opening races and an outing in Australia marked by four crashes, Aston Martin finally succeeded in putting its first points of 2022 on the board last weekend at Imola, where Sebastian Vettel finished P8 while teammate Lance Stroll rounded off the top-ten.
